I want to be able to put both antennas one the same tower on 2 different radios. Each of the 4 towers is going to have a mono band stack of either 2 or 3 six element yagis plus 5 antennas for 80 and 160 so I kind of wanted a feed from each antenna

> John.  Most of us would run 2 radios worth of hard line to a central spot
> and then have a 2 x 6 - 2 x 10 antenna switch that feed all the antennas in
> the field.  This cuts the feed line expense substantially.  Are you sure you
> need 5,000 feet?  Sounds to me more like 2000 - 2500ft in the conventional
> switched configuration.
> 
> 
> 
> My 2 x 8 switch happens to be at Tower 1 as the systems evolved over time
> (300 ft from the shack).  Its another 150ft to Tower 2.  300 ft to the 160M
> array.  Beverages and receive antennas are another story.
